Getting There
-
Walking
If you are starting from the Cádiz Cathedral, head southeast on Plaza de la Catedral towards Calle de la Palma. Continue straight until you reach Plaza de San Juan de Dios. From there, take the exit towards Avenida del Puerto. Walk along Avenida del Puerto until you see the entrance to Plaza de España on your left.
-
Walking
From the Mercado Central de Abastos, exit the market and head southwest on Calle José del Toro. Turn left onto Calle San Francisco, then right onto Calle de la Palma. Continue straight until you reach Plaza de San Juan de Dios, then follow the previous directions along Avenida del Puerto to Plaza de España.
-
Walking
If you are near the Playa de la Victoria, walk towards the city center via Avenida de Andalucía. Continue straight until you reach the intersection with Avenida del Puerto. Turn right and follow Avenida del Puerto until you see Plaza de España on your right.
-
Walking
From the Plaza de las Flores, walk down Calle José del Toro towards Plaza de San Juan de Dios. After reaching Plaza de San Juan de Dios, follow Avenida del Puerto to your left. Continue straight until you reach Plaza de España on your left.
